It covers device pairing, symbology configuration, and the debounce logic that prevents duplicate scans on slow hardware. Reviewers should pay particular attention to changes in the decoding pipeline, since regressions there surface as silent mis-scans rather than errors, and to any modification of the pairing retry loop. All pull requests touching this directory require a review from the module owner, whose name is listed below for routing purposes:

signatory, yajep-tahaf: Fenvan Aldeth

## Provenance: Fernwhistle Crash-Report Pipeline

Plugin authors must not assume crash bundles are unsigned. Every bundle ingested by the Fernwhistle pipeline carries provenance metadata stamped at upload, and plugins that strip it will be rejected at validation. Each bundle's metadata begins with the trace token shown below.

pipeline stamp: htk31_3c6b63a1fd55b8745625d3b6ce9c5fc

## TICKET-1184: Staging env misconfigured for font vendoring

The Typesmith build job on staging failed overnight because the vendored font bundle could not be fetched from the Glyphcrate mirror. Root cause: the staging `.env` was copied from a developer machine and omitted the mirror settings entirely. `GLYPHCRATE_MIRROR_URL` and `FONT_CACHE_DIR` have been restored. The mirror also requires an access token for licensed font families, which must now be added on the line immediately below the mirror URL.

secret setting of tajof-bahif: COURIER_KEY3=65d

### Changelog — Week of Sprint 42

Completed phase two of the Lormware ORM refactor: the legacy Quillbase adapter is now behind a shim, and all write paths go through the new repository layer. As part of this, we retired the old release signing key used by the previous build pipeline, since the hermetic migration made it redundant. All future Lormware artifacts will be signed with the new key, listed below.

signing key of yajof-yawip = bky3_ube